I have 2 questions please: 1- if H=[1 2 5 4 1;3 4 3 4 1] % the main matrix. and H1=[8 1;9 2] how can I have the H matrix with only adding column number 1 of H1 to the column number 3 of H??
2- If I want to make the dimension of matrix H1 3*3 by adding zeros how can I do that?

1)
H(:,3) = H1(:,1)
This would replace all rows of column 3 of H with all rows of column 1 of H1
2)
H1(:,3) = zeros % making the third column as zeros
H1(3,:) = zeros % making the third row as zeros
These two commands will help you achieve making the dimension of matrix H1 3*3 by adding zeros
